M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


2 participantes

    [Resolvido]Inserir Registos automaticamente entre 2 tabelas

    avatar
    João
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Anónimo
    Mensagens : 105
    Registrado : 07/10/2010

    [Resolvido]Inserir Registos automaticamente entre 2 tabelas Empty Inserir Registos automaticamente entre 2 tabelas

    Mensagem  João Qua 01 Jun 2011, 7:41 pm

    Tenho tres tabelas uma delas tem 11 códigos e respeita a 11 freguesias. Outra tem 21 códigos respeitantes a 21 secções de voto e outra com 8 códigos que numera essas mesmas secções (Secção 1, secção 2, secção 3, etc...). Uma freguesia pode ter 7 secções de voto, numneradas de 1 a 7, outra pode ter só uma secção, outra pode ter 4 secções, não tem numeros fixos. Pretendia se fosse possivel, através de formulário, indicar o n.º de secções de voto de cada freguesia e automaticamente acrescentar na tabela secções de voto os respectivos numeros, criando as linhas necessárias para tal, por exemplo: Ao escolher a freguesia 1, com 4 secções, me acrescentasse na tabela a secção 1, secção 2, secção 3 e secção 4. Não sei se me fiz entender ?
    Aguardo. Obrigado
    criquio
    criquio
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 11229
    Registrado : 30/12/2009

    [Resolvido]Inserir Registos automaticamente entre 2 tabelas Empty Re: [Resolvido]Inserir Registos automaticamente entre 2 tabelas

    Mensagem  criquio Qua 01 Jun 2011, 7:46 pm

    É possível sim. Você pode usar a instrução Do While ou For. Aqui no forum tem tópicos que tratam sobre o assunto. Essa semana mesmo foi resolvido um sobre.


    .................................................................................
    Meu novo site: www.vcssistemas.com.br

    Clique aqui e veja um vídeo que explica como fazer pesquisas no forum.


    DICA: Quando precisar inserir um exemplo do seu aplicativo, siga os procedimentos abaixo:
    1 - faça uma cópia do aplicativo
    2 - retire tudo que não for necessário à solução do problema, exceto o que o aplicativo precisar para funcionar
    3 - use o Compactar/Reparar
    4 - compacte o aplicativo em zip ou rar (zip para postagem como anexo na mensagem)


    Agradeça a quem lhe ajudou, clicando no joinha de uma das mensagens do usuário.
    Positive as mensagens que achar útil, no canto superior direito delas.

    avatar
    João
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Anónimo
    Mensagens : 105
    Registrado : 07/10/2010

    [Resolvido]Inserir Registos automaticamente entre 2 tabelas Empty Re: [Resolvido]Inserir Registos automaticamente entre 2 tabelas

    Mensagem  João Qui 02 Jun 2011, 5:36 am

    Não consigo encontrar, será que poderá dar uma dica.
    Obrigado
    criquio
    criquio
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 11229
    Registrado : 30/12/2009

    [Resolvido]Inserir Registos automaticamente entre 2 tabelas Empty Re: [Resolvido]Inserir Registos automaticamente entre 2 tabelas

    Mensagem  criquio Qui 02 Jun 2011, 7:27 am

    Uma maneira de ser fazer isso pode ser assim:

    Dim NReg As Integer
    For NReg = 1 To Me.txtQtd
    CurrentDb.Execute "INSERT INTO NomeTabela(Código) Values('" & NReg & "');"
    Next NReg


    No caso acima, se o campo txtQtd tiver o número 4, serão acrescentados 4 registros com os códigos de 1 a 4.


    .................................................................................
    Meu novo site: www.vcssistemas.com.br

    Clique aqui e veja um vídeo que explica como fazer pesquisas no forum.


    DICA: Quando precisar inserir um exemplo do seu aplicativo, siga os procedimentos abaixo:
    1 - faça uma cópia do aplicativo
    2 - retire tudo que não for necessário à solução do problema, exceto o que o aplicativo precisar para funcionar
    3 - use o Compactar/Reparar
    4 - compacte o aplicativo em zip ou rar (zip para postagem como anexo na mensagem)


    Agradeça a quem lhe ajudou, clicando no joinha de uma das mensagens do usuário.
    Positive as mensagens que achar útil, no canto superior direito delas.

    avatar
    João
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Anónimo
    Mensagens : 105
    Registrado : 07/10/2010

    [Resolvido]Inserir Registos automaticamente entre 2 tabelas Empty Re: [Resolvido]Inserir Registos automaticamente entre 2 tabelas

    Mensagem  João Qui 02 Jun 2011, 1:40 pm

    Sou principiante, pode ser um pouco mais explicito, por favor
    Obrigado
    criquio
    criquio
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 11229
    Registrado : 30/12/2009

    [Resolvido]Inserir Registos automaticamente entre 2 tabelas Empty Re: [Resolvido]Inserir Registos automaticamente entre 2 tabelas

    Mensagem  criquio Qui 02 Jun 2011, 1:58 pm

    É só colocar esse código no evento "Ao clicar" de um botão e substituir o termo NomeDaTabela pelo nome da sua tabela. Nesse exemplo que postei, se o campo do formulário tiver o número 4, serão inseridos quatro registros na tabela, cada um com o seu número:

    1
    2
    3
    4

    1, 2, 3 e 4 é o número do código chave primária.

    Como vi que quase todos seus controles e elementos não estão devidamente nomeados, peço que leia esse pequeno artigo para entender porque se deve ter um cuidado especial com esse nomes:
    http://maximoaccess.forumeiros.com/t1162-dicas-para-iniciantes-nomear-campos-e-elementos-de-um-sistema-em-access


    .................................................................................
    Meu novo site: www.vcssistemas.com.br

    Clique aqui e veja um vídeo que explica como fazer pesquisas no forum.


    DICA: Quando precisar inserir um exemplo do seu aplicativo, siga os procedimentos abaixo:
    1 - faça uma cópia do aplicativo
    2 - retire tudo que não for necessário à solução do problema, exceto o que o aplicativo precisar para funcionar
    3 - use o Compactar/Reparar
    4 - compacte o aplicativo em zip ou rar (zip para postagem como anexo na mensagem)


    Agradeça a quem lhe ajudou, clicando no joinha de uma das mensagens do usuário.
    Positive as mensagens que achar útil, no canto superior direito delas.

    avatar
    João
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Anónimo
    Mensagens : 105
    Registrado : 07/10/2010

    [Resolvido]Inserir Registos automaticamente entre 2 tabelas Empty Re: [Resolvido]Inserir Registos automaticamente entre 2 tabelas

    Mensagem  João Qui 02 Jun 2011, 2:11 pm

    Obrigado amigo Criquio, assunto resolvido.
    Um abraço
    criquio
    criquio
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 11229
    Registrado : 30/12/2009

    [Resolvido]Inserir Registos automaticamente entre 2 tabelas Empty Re: [Resolvido]Inserir Registos automaticamente entre 2 tabelas

    Mensagem  criquio Qui 02 Jun 2011, 2:18 pm

    Agradecemos pelo retorno. Tenha uma boa tarde!


    .................................................................................
    Meu novo site: www.vcssistemas.com.br

    Clique aqui e veja um vídeo que explica como fazer pesquisas no forum.


    DICA: Quando precisar inserir um exemplo do seu aplicativo, siga os procedimentos abaixo:
    1 - faça uma cópia do aplicativo
    2 - retire tudo que não for necessário à solução do problema, exceto o que o aplicativo precisar para funcionar
    3 - use o Compactar/Reparar
    4 - compacte o aplicativo em zip ou rar (zip para postagem como anexo na mensagem)


    Agradeça a quem lhe ajudou, clicando no joinha de uma das mensagens do usuário.
    Positive as mensagens que achar útil, no canto superior direito delas.


    Conteúdo patrocinado


    [Resolvido]Inserir Registos automaticamente entre 2 tabelas Empty Re: [Resolvido]Inserir Registos automaticamente entre 2 tabelas

    Mensagem  Conteúdo patrocinado


      Data/hora atual: Qui 21 Nov 2024, 10:15 am